This industry event has become increasingly popular in the 18 years since it was first organised. It is owned by UBM, the leading global events organiser of IFSEC International and FIREX International, two of the most respected trade showcases for security and fire safety innovation and expertise.

For 2016, entry levels to the awards are up 17% up on last year’s record number. For iC2 it means being a finalist this year is a better achievement than ever before. iC2 is to be judged against 7 other contenders in the Small to Medium Security Installer of the Year category.
